php获取数组中某一个元素的值,并用逗号分隔
//打印方法
function pp($ay){
echo "<pre>";
print_r($ay);
}
//定义数组
$user_list=array(
'0'=>[
'id'=>1,
'name'=>'刘德华'
],
'1'=>[
'id'=>2,
'name'=>'张学友'
],
'2'=>[
'id'=>3,
'name'=>'黎明'
],
'3'=>[
'id'=>4,
'name'=>'郭富城'
]
);
pp($user_list);
//获取数组中元素id的值,组成一个新数组
$user_id_list=array_column($user_list,'id');
pp($user_id_list);
//将数组用逗号分隔
echo $user_ids=implode(',',$user_id_list);

本文介绍了一种使用PHP处理数组的方法,具体展示了如何从多维数组中抽取特定元素并将其转换为逗号分隔的字符串。通过示例代码,读者可以学习到如何利用array_column()函数和implode()函数来高效地操作数组数据。
866

被折叠的 条评论
为什么被折叠?



